Kissimmee mayor defends city attorney termination citing 'overstated' budget; residents and former colleagues dispute framing
Summary
Mayor Jackie Espinosa said the Feb. termination of the city attorney followed more than a year of concerns about management and alleged overstated legal‑department budgets; public commenters and former colleagues disputed those characterizations and asked for corrections and procedural clarity. The commission appointed Deputy City Attorney Kalanit Oded as interim and directed an external search.
Mayor Jackie Espinosa addressed the commission Feb. 17 to explain her vote to terminate the city attorney, saying the decision was based on "more than a year of observation, growing frustration and disappointment regarding the department's work product, communication and overall operation management." The mayor told the dais she had reviewed budget figures with the city manager and finance director after the termination and described the legal department budget as "overstated" by specific sums.
